Cow’s milk allergy (CMA) is among the most common FA in early childhood, with an estimated prevalence of 2% to 3%. The mission for Milk Allergy Clinical Trials is to conduct basic and applied research to better understand, treat, and prevent infectious, immunologic, and allergic diseases.

Clinical trials are studies that determine if a new treatment is safe and effective in people. More food allergy clinical trials are underway today than ever before. These studies are the key to preventing dangerous food allergy reactions and finding a cure. Clinical trials are usually conducted at major medical centers. Funding for a study may come from a number of sources, including the federal government’s National Institutes of Health (NIH), nonprofit organizations such as FARE, and pharmaceutical or biotechnology companies.
